Job Description:
COMPANY OVERVIEW:
Premier specialty provider in the areas of scaffolding, insulation, paintings and coatings.
POSITION TITLE:
VP Operations
COMPENSATION:
Competitive package including salary, bonus and vehicle allowance
BENEFITS:
Standard package
LOCATION:
Long Beach, CA
SUMMARY:
This position provides significant input to President in all matters relating to the successful operation of the region. Directs the activities of the region''s operating functions in support of policies, goals, and business objectives established by the Company and at the direction of the President.
DUTIES OR RESPONSIBILITIES:
•
Guides and directs senior level regional operations management in the development, production, promotion, and financial aspects of the organization''s products and services.
•
Oversees/directs the region''s operation management with responsibility for multiple customers/accounts within the region, including P&L responsibility as well as business development responsibility
•
Acts as both a formal and informal resource to the President and other senior managers, providing input on strategic direction and initiatives as well as tactical issues.
•
Implements and oversees the successful implementation of short and longer range plans and programs that meet operations goals and objectives (e.g. growth objectives).
•
Plays a key role in business development initiatives, including creating and maintaining relationships with key decision makers within current and/or targeted customers.
•
Provides guidance and recommendations to the President regarding the business unit''s operating structure and actions/processes necessary to effectively manage the organization''s current and projected activities.
•
Maintains a sound plan of business unit organization, recommending actions to ensure adequate management development and to provide for capable management succession.
•
Develops and installs procedures and actions to promote communication and adequate information flow within and among regional projects and project managers, including those outside of this position''s immediate span of control (i.e. where servicing the same customer).
•
Evaluates the results of overall and/or specific operations regularly and systematically and reports these results to the President and/or designate on an ongoing, regular basis.
•
Ensures that the responsibilities, authorities, and accountability of all direct subordinates are defined, understood and executed.
•
Ensures that all organization activities and operations are carried out in compliance with Company policy and controls and local, state, and federal regulations and laws governing business operations.
Required Skills:
EXPERIENCE AND QUALIFICATIONS:
•
10+ years of increasing management responsibility in a mid-large craft/industrial services organization, with the last 4-5 years being in a senior operations position (e.g. General Manager, VP Operations, Area Manager) overseeing multiple/large projects with significant impact on overall business results.
•
P&L responsibility of at least $150 million, during the last 4-5 years.
•
Proven track record of growing a P&L over an extended period of time (2-3 years minimum).
•
Proven history of leading business unit(s) with strong safety performance (e.g. low lost time/incident rates).
•
Technical experience and extensive knowledge in a given technical and/or craft area a strong plus, i.e. scaffolding, industrial painting/coating, insulation, process management, etc.
•
Candidate must possess excellent communication skills combined with strong business acumen to engage customers and to communicate complex ideas clearly, simply and convincingly.
•
Strong process orientation and organizational skills a must.
•
Record of developing and implementing pro-active solutions to meet customer''s needs benefiting the company (employer) and the customer.
•
Record of adhering to the highest ethical and professional standards. Must maintain a high degree of integrity.
•
Record of recruiting, motivating, managing and developing a capable operations/project management team, including development of future succession candidate(s).
•
Ability to manage multiple projects and effectively meet deadlines, while adhering to the highest level of Safety performance/standards.
•
Must have a working/operational knowledge of key financial and operational drivers for success.
•
College degree preferred but not required.
